Judge Denies Dismissal Of Broker’s Insurer’s Assigned Claims In Defect Action

Mealey's (May 4, 2022, 8:01 AM EDT) -- RENO, Nev. — A Nevada federal judge on March 31 denied an insurer’s motion to dismiss a breach of contract and bad faith suit against it filed by the professional liability insurer of an insurance broker as assignee of a commercial construction company sued for damages related to the design of a roofing system.  The judge rejected the insurer’s arguments that it must consider the release agreement between the broker and the construction company and that punitive damages are unassignable....
